STEM & Robotics Summer Camps in Philadelphia

Built for the tinkerers, coders, and question-askers, Philadelphia's STEM camps turn curiosity into projects kids can show off. You'll find robotics builds, coding and game design, engineering challenges, and hands-on science, spanning elementary beginners to teens.
